CAMERA, PHANTOM V2640 is a federal award for Nswc Indian Head Division held by Vision Research, Inc. Estimated value $173K ($173K obligated). Current period of performance ends Jul 6, 2022. Place of performance: INDIAN HEAD MD. Related solicitation N0017420R0163.
